ECG signal compression by predictive coding and Set Partitioning in Hierarchical Trees (SPIHT)
2015 International Conference on Advanced Computer Science and Information Systems (ICACSIS), 2015In this paper we present a method for multi-lead ECG signal compression using Predictive Coding combined with Set Partitioning In Hierarchical Trees (SPIHT). We utilize linear prediction between the beats to exploit the high correlation among those beats. This method can optimize the redundancy between adjacent samples and adjacent beats.

Memory Efficient Set Partitionning in Hierarchical Tree (MESH) for Wavelet Image Compression
Proceedings. (ICASSP '05). IEEE International Conference on Acoustics, Speech, and Signal Processing, 2005., 2006This paper presents a memory efficient version of set partitioning in hierarchical tree (SPIHT). The proposed coder termed as memory efficient SPIHT (MESH), uses a single re-usable list instead of three continuously growing linked lists as in conventional SPIHT.
